You have very real concerns, but allow me to convey to you a few points to consider. Now, don't take this as "Don't do it" but think about this as just the tip of the iceberg of the opposition that you will encounter.

The cost to produce nuclear weapons can vary from nation to nation. For your nation it might be very expensive, but the Federation has reached the point where a nuclear warhead is a little more expensive than that of a conventional warhead. The difference in price is negligible to the point where the discussion is not "We can either do X or Y" but "We can do (insert number) of X and still maintain to (insert number) of Y".

The dangers of nuclear war certainly is a threat, but do keep in mind that your proposed idea would only cover member nations. Non-member nations are not subject to WA resolutions and therefore will not abide by your proposal at all. To put it bluntly, the possession of nuclear arms by member states is a deterrent against non-members states who would potentially wish to do us harm.

I am fairly certain that others can provide quite a few more reasons against a repeal.
